Cheeses that can be left unrefrigerated are Asiago D’allevo, Parmigiano Reggiano, aged Gouda, aged Cheddar, Appenzeller and Pecorino Romano. These hard cheeses can be unrefrigerated because they have a low moisture content and develop acidity during maturation.

Is it safe to eat cheese left out overnight?

Cheeses can stay out for up to six hours and hard cheeses can stay out even longer. According to research done in Wisconsin, cheese can stay out for up to six hours at 70°F or cooler without growing life-threatening amounts of bacteria.

Does cheddar cheese need to be refrigerated?

Soft cheeses such as cream cheese, cottage cheese, shredded cheeses, and goat cheese must be refrigerated for safety. As a general rule, hard cheeses such as cheddar, processed cheeses (American), and both block and grated Parmesan do not require refrigeration for safety, but they will last longer if kept refrigerated.

Does mozzarella cheese need to be refrigerated?

Prized for its soft center and milky taste, high-quality mozzarella is usually never refrigerated. The fridge is too cold and causes the cheese to reabsorb its extra milky water. The cold also causes the exterior of the cheese to become much chewier. … In most cases, the cheese should safely keep this way overnight.

Can you leave mozzarella cheese out overnight?

If your kitchen is cool, and you bought your mozzarella in a tub of brine, you can probably leave it out overnight without a problem, as long as the cheese is well submerged. For longer storage, you’ll need the fridge—mozzarella has too much water and not enough salt or acid to stay fresh for long.

Does Swiss cheese need to be refrigerated?

Swiss cheese doesn’t actually have to be refrigerated. Refrigeration only keeps the cheese from getting moldy as fast. It may “sweat” or get hard around the edges if you leave it out for too long, but it won’t hurt you to eat.

How can you tell if cheese is spoiled?

Cheese: It smells like sour milk. If you spot mold on a hard cheese, it’s generally safe to cut off the moldy part and eat the rest, since the spores likely will not have spread throughout the cheese. Another sign that a cheese has gone bad is a smell or taste of spoiled, sour milk.

Does Gouda cheese need to be refrigerated?

As it ages,Gouda develops salt crystals within its flesh. The crystals add an extra dimension to the flavor and an enhanced textural depth. Gouda is never traditionally refrigerated, as room temperatures enhance the effects of the ripening process.

Does Gruyere cheese need to be refrigerated?

Gruyère should be refrigerated tightly wrapped in plastic wrap. Try to avoid wrinkles in the wrap touching the surface of the cheese; they’ll cause creases and drying at the wrinkle points. A well-wrapped cheese can last 3-4 weeks refrigerated. You can also freeze Gruyère for up to three months.
